「城市競爭優勢評量系統之研究」主要係著眼於廿一世紀全球化發展對城市經營管理所產生之衝擊,研究透過理論與發展趨勢的回顧,掌握新世紀城市發展走向,使面對蛻變世紀的城市得以調整其發展步調,更具備全球競爭的適應能力。研究理論基礎主要是延伸IMD(International Management Development)與WEF(World Economic Forum)國家競爭力評比之「現代經濟成長理論」(Modern Economic Growth Theory)至「都市均衡成長理論」(Urban Balance Growth Theory)的基本論點,即當某一都市能帶給經濟個體最大之效用水準時,經濟個體就會選擇座落於該都市。創新技術的發展加速全球經濟網絡的鍊結,跨越國界的城市競爭已成為廿一世紀全球城市發展所必須共同面對的挑戰,,哪一個城市能帶給經濟個體較大的滿足,便具有相對的競爭優勢。城市競爭優勢的評量系統之研究,旨在建構一可適度回應理論與發展趨勢的競爭優勢評量體系,修正傳統競爭力的量測只是「產業經濟的生產績效」之不合時宜之概念。研究的貢獻在於建構出能回應全球化與永續觀的城市競爭優勢評量體系,使城市競爭優勢的量測能更契合時勢的需要,藉此為城市尋求足以營造永續競爭優勢的發展策略走向。研究透過全球化發展脈絡的解構、產業經濟全球化、城市永續發展之制約、國家與城市競爭發展演變及地區行銷與城市競爭力之探討,將城市競爭優勢之評量建構在生活、生產與生態三大環境面向之上,並經由相關領域之專家學者進行指標的萃取與權重的決定,建構競爭優勢評量體系,並分二階段進行實證探討,第一階段:進行台灣四大都會中心都市競爭優勢的診斷,提出台灣城市廿一世紀競爭策略;第二階段:進行東亞主要經貿城市全球化發展策略之比較,為台北市尋求合宜之亞太城市競爭定位,同時藉此驗證修正國內城市競爭優勢策略方針。評量體系建構之目的在為面對全球競爭發展的台灣城市進行診斷,藉以提供城市因應全球化發展之經營管理策略,以營造城市之永續競爭優勢。
The study on the urban competitive advantage evaluation system is mainly focused on the impact of urban management in the globalization era. Through reviewing the relative theories and trends, this research intends to master the new developing tendency, to make suggestions for the changing cities’ and to equip their adaptability in the globalization. The research frameworks are derived from the “Modern Economic Growth Theory” and the “Urban Balance Growth Theory” developed by IMD and WEF. This study, therefore, proposes that when a city is able to maximize its efficiency, the individual economic unit will decide to locate in the city. Technology innovation accelerates the linkage of global economy; non-boundary city competitiveness has become an evitable challenge in the 21st century globalization. The more needs to economy unit are made by a city, the best competitive advantage does the city possess. The intention of the urban competitive advantage evaluation system is to construct an applicable evaluation system instead of following the traditional one that merely explains the productive efficiency of industries. The contribution of this research is to establish a globalization and consecutive urban competitive advantage evaluation system so that the system can satisfy the tendency and explore proper strategies for consecutive cities. By reviewing the literature on (1) the developing tendency of globalization and of industrial economy, (2) the regulations of urban sustainable development, (3) the construction and exploration of urban competitive idea, and (4) the strategies of place marketing management, I constructed the competitiveness evaluation system, in which three elements are taken into consideration – life, production, and ecology as well as the evaluation ratios are examined and decided by related scholars and experts. This urban competitive advantage evaluation system is applied to the two following research agendas. First, I diagnose the competitiveness of four metropolises in Taiwan, and propose the competitive strategies in the 21st century. Second, I evaluate the competitive advantages of the major capitals in the East Asia to identify the suitable direction for Taipei City and modify competitive advantage for other domestic cities. The purpose of this evaluation system is to diagnose all the Taiwan cities under global competitiveness and, by this means, to suggest applicable management strategies for urban sustainability.
